How Charlotte's Environment Forms Heater Wear

The Carolinas being in a zone where winter swings in between completely dry cool spikes and damp, cold stretches. That mix is tough on a furnace. If you're in an older home in Plaza Midwood or Dilworth, you could have a mid-efficiency gas heater coupled with initial ductwork that was never ever sealed. In newer builds southern of Iโ€‘485, you'll more frequently locate high-efficiency condensing heating systems coupled with tighter envelopes. Each arrangement fails differently.

Intermittent usage invites a few issues. Condensate lines on high-efficiency heaters can create algae and freeze throughout abrupt temperature level decreases, which trips safety and security switches and locks out the heating system. Long idle stretches enable dirt to cake on fire sensing units and ignitors, flue and vent cleaning compeling duplicated cycling and short pauses that appear like thermostat problems to the inexperienced eye. In electrical heaters, especially those made use of as emergency situation warmth for heatpump systems, sequencers and elements struggle with start-stop patterns that disclose themselves precisely when you need steady output.

Humidity is the other personality in this story. Moisture is mild on wood floors yet hard on electronics and metal surfaces. Control panel and terminals rust a little faster right here than in drier environments. annual furnace maintenance That alone is a reason to arrange preventative furnace upkeep in Charlotte before the season begins.

What "Top-Rated" In Fact Looks Like

It's appealing to judge a company by the gloss of its trucks or the variety of backyard check in your community. Those are marketing tells, not service top quality. When you book heater repair in Charlotte with a contractor who regularly makes luxury reviews, you see 3 differences that matter.

First, they pay attention carefully to your summary before touching a tool. If your heater locks out overnight yet behaves throughout the day, if you smell a faint metallic odor, if the unit short-cycles just when both downstairs and upstairs areas call for warmth, these hints guide a targeted diagnostic. A rushed technology who jumps right to "you need a brand-new board" generally misses the root cause.

Second, they show you numbers. Fixed stress analyses, temperature increase across the heat exchanger, micro-amp readings on fire sensors, capacitor microfarads contrasted to ranking, CO measurements for burning evaluation. A pro does not claim "it's borderline," they describe "your temperature rise is 75 degrees against a nameplate ranking of 45 to 65, which indicates reduced air movement or an overfired problem." Transparency transforms an enigma right into a convenient decision.

Third, they offer alternatives. Replace only the fallen short fire sensing unit, or tidy the sensor and price quote a brand-new ignitor likely to fall short within the season, or recommend a deeper air flow and air duct analysis if metrics recommend a systemic constraint. That menu appreciates your budget without punting on the long-term fix.

The Upkeep Routine That Protects Against The Majority Of Wintertime Breakdowns

A Charlotte furnace doesn't require a dozen service calls a year, but it does need one detailed check out furnace installation charlotte in early autumn. Think about it as your seasonal tune-up and safety and security check rolled with each other. A mindful specialist executes a sequence that looks straightforward on paper yet protects against the typical problems:

  • Filter and airflow: Check filter size and fit, not just tidiness. I see countless 1-inch filters obstructed in a return that was sized for a much thicker media cupboard. That inequality cuts airflow and pushes temperature level climb out of specification. For numerous homes, the upgrade to a 4- or 5-inch media filter lowers pressure decrease and records dust better, which keeps heat exchangers clean and blowers efficient.
  • Combustion and venting: On gas heaters, verify manifold gas pressure, check flame features, and gauge CO in the flue. High-efficiency units require their PVC airing vent incline checked to stop condensate merging. In a few neighborhoods with lengthy straight go to exterior wall surfaces, a simple adjustment in slope removes recurring lockouts.
  • Electrical health and wellness: Test ignitor resistance, validate inducer and blower amperage against the nameplate, and check for sweltered or loose wires at the control panel. On electrical furnaces, verify heat strip procedure in stages and examine sequencer timing so you do not knock your electrical service with an instantaneous 15 to 20 kW draw.
  • Condensate monitoring: Prime and purge the catch, clear the line, and verify the safety float button functions. A $10 float button has conserved even more solution calls for me than any kind of various other part.
  • Controls and communication: Adjust or replace worn out thermostats, verify thermostat programming for heatpump systems, and guarantee supporting warm hosting is established appropriately. If your thermostat obscures the line in between heat pump and furnace function, backup warmth may run longer than essential and raise your utility bill.

The phrase "furnace maintenance Charlotte" is considered in ads, yet the worth relaxes in the details. A 45-minute "tune-up" that is mainly a filter swap and a casual look will certainly not catch the very early signs. An appropriate annual service usually takes 90 minutes to 2 hours for a solitary system, more if duct issues appear.

Common Failings I See Every Winter

I maintain a mental tally of frequent offenders. In gas heating systems, filthy fire sensors cover the checklist. They produce a weak micro-amp signal and the board believes the fire has headed out, so it shuts gas to stay clear of a danger. Cleaning up often restores solution, yet a sensing unit that has been sanded to death requires replacement. Next come warm surface area ignitors, which can crack from handling or thermal shock. A technology should never touch the ignitor surface with bare fingers; skin oils produce locations that shorten life.

Pressure switches and obstructed inducer ports are one more motif. Charlotte's plant pollen and fine dirt move anywhere the inducer can aspirate it. A basic cleansing and a new silicone tube can return the button to spec, however beware if the underlying reason is a partly obstructed additional warm exchanger on a condensing heating system. In those cases, the fixing expands beyond the switch.

On electrical heating systems, loose high-voltage connections cook themselves with time. I've tightened terminals in attic rooms where summertime warm and winter season vibration conspired to loosen up lugs. If you smell a pale plastic odor and see warmth discoloration near components, eliminate power and call a pro. Changing a scorched incurable block now beats changing an entire element financial institution later.

Finally, control panel fail, however much less frequently than individuals think. If you listen to a technology criticize the board within five mins, ask to see the analysis course. A board is the mind, yet like any mind, it acts on the signals it receives. When pressure switches over, limit buttons, and sensors feed nonsense, the board makes a safe option and locks out. Repair the nonsense first.

Repair Versus Replacement: A Choice That Need To Be Uninteresting, Not Dramatic

I seldom talk a homeowner right into replacement on the very first visit because the math ought to be dispassionate. Consider age, safety and security, reliability, and operating cost. Gas furnaces typically last 15 to twenty years below, often more with excellent care. Electric heating systems can run even longer considering that they have less moving components, though they cost even more to operate.

If your warmth exchanger is broken, there's no argument. Carbon monoxide risk finishes the conversation, and we relocate to substitute. If a mid-life furnace has a string of modest failings, I tally the last 2 years of billings and approximate the next 2. If you're investing more than a quarter of a replacement expense on repair services with no clear end to the pattern, you're paying tuition to maintain an undependable device. For effectiveness upgrades, I urge practical assumptions. A jump from 80 percent to 95 percent AFUE appears dramatic, however your gas usage for heating is a fraction of your yearly power invest. In Charlotte, the comfort renovations frequently sell the upgrade greater than the utility financial savings. Quieter furnace repair Charlotte NC blowers, much better moisture control, cleaner filtering, zoning that ultimately equilibriums upstairs and downstairs temperature levels, those day-to-day wins often validate the investment.

If you do replace, firmly insist that the discussion includes ductwork. Dissimilar ducts are why brand-new high-efficiency heating systems short-cycle and why running noise lets down. I've measured static pressures in new homes that were double the devices's optimum rating. A small financial investment in additional return air or appropriately sized supply runs does much more for convenience than bumping up equipment tonnage. Bigger is not better in home heating tools; right-sized is.

Smart Thermostats, Heat Pumps, and Crossbreed Systems

Charlotte lies in a sweet place for crossbreed warmth systems that couple a heat pump with a gas heating system or electrical air handler. On milder days, the heatpump supplies reliable warmth. When temperature levels move into the 30s and below, the heating system takes control of for more powerful, drier warmth. Frequently, these systems are misconfigured. I see lockout temperatures for heat pumps established too low, causing the heat pump to run inefficiently in problems it doesn't such as. Or the supporting warmth is permitted to run at the same time with the heat pump when it shouldn't, increasing bills.

A wise thermostat just pays off if it's set up correctly. Make certain the installer recognizes the system kind, phases, and equilibrium point. If your thermostat keeps overshooting setpoints, consider the cycle price settings. Shorter cycles can decrease the "yoโ€‘yo" effect in limited homes, while longer cycles may suit draftier older houses.

Wi Fi thermostats also help you observe patterns. If the system runs constantly yet never gets to the setpoint on cool evenings, you may have a capacity or air duct trouble, not a thermostat problem. Usage information to ask much better questions throughout your following heating system service in Charlotte.

Safety, Always

A gas heater is a risk-free appliance when kept, and a high-risk one when neglected. Every heating period I locate at least a few heating systems venting imperfectly into attics or crawlspaces. The owners may only observe headaches or hefty air. If your carbon monoxide gas detectors are greater than 7 years old, replace them. If you do not have a low-level carbon monoxide display, take into consideration one. The typically offered plug-in alarm systems are made to stop acute poisoning, not sharp at reduced levels that can indicate a developing problem.

I also advise an easy smell test every single time your furnace kicks on after a long still. The odor of dust burning off the warm exchanger for a few mins is normal. A sharp metallic or electric smell, a pop or sizzle, or noticeable charring near electrical wiring is not. Cut power at the button or breaker and require solution. For electric heating systems, the safety lens is about clean clearances and limited links. For gas devices, it's combustion stability and air flow. In either case, a cautious seasonal check keeps families safe.

What You Can Do Between Professional Visits

Not every task requires a vehicle and a toolbag. Property owners can prevent half the hassle calls I see with a few practices. I suggest two basic regimens that pay back promptly:

  • Check and replace filters consistently, yet also match filter type to your system. If you utilize 1-inch pleated filters since they're practical, swap them more frequently, occasionally month-to-month throughout high-use periods. If you have family pets or run the follower commonly for air cleansing, step up to a thicker media filter housing to maintain airflow.
  • Keep the condensate line clear. If your heating system drains pipes to a pump, put a cup of white vinegar into the drain line every couple of months to prevent algae. Make certain the pump discharge tube is secure and ends properly. Listen for the pump cycle. It needs to run quickly, then stop. If it babbles, it's either falling short or taking care of a partial blockage.

Beyond these, watch your thermostat readouts. If the system cycled three times in an hour yet your interior temperature level hardly moved, that signifies limited air movement or a mis-sized system. If the heating system impacts warm, after that cool, after that warm again during a single call for warm, tell your service technician. These details conserve diagnostic time and labor charges.

Edge Cases and Real Fixes I've Seen

A Myers Park property owner grumbled that her brand-new 96 percent furnace locked out only on wet mornings. The installer had added a long straight vent kept up inadequate slope. Condensate merged overnight, blocking the inducer flow at startup. A re-pitch of the PVC, plus a cleanout tee, ended the legend. No brand-new board required.

In a South End townhouse, the heater short-cycled every single time the downstairs and upstairs areas called simultaneously. The culprit wasn't the heating system; it was the zoning panel logic coupled with under-sized returns. The heater surpassed its temperature surge limitation and hit the high-limit switch. We increased return capacity and adjusted follower speed setups. The exact same furnace now runs silently and steadily.

A College location leasing maintained wearing out sequencers in an electrical furnace. The property owner swapped parts consistently. The source was a missing panel screw that left a space, so chilly attic air washed over the sequencer during each phone call. That consistent thermal shock killed the component prematurely. One screw fixed a profitable yet unnecessary pattern of repairs.

Frequently Ask Questions about Furnace Repair in Charlotte


What is the most common problem of a furnace?

The most common problem of a furnace is a malfunctioning thermostat or clogged air filters. These issues can prevent the furnace from heating properly. Regular maintenance can help prevent these common problems.

What is the most expensive part to fix on a furnace?

The most expensive part to repair or replace on a furnace is typically the heat exchanger. Replacement costs are high because it is critical to safely transfer heat and prevent carbon monoxide leaks. Labor costs also contribute to the overall expense.

Is it worth fixing a furnace?

Whether it is worth fixing a furnace depends on its age, condition, and the cost of repairs. Furnaces older than 15โ€“20 years may be less cost-effective to repair. If repairs are minor and the system is relatively new, fixing it can extend its lifespan efficiently.

What are the most common furnace repairs?

The most common furnace repairs include replacing air filters, fixing thermostats, repairing ignition or pilot systems, and addressing blower motor issues. Electrical component failures and clogged vents are also frequent causes of repair. Regular inspections can help prevent these problems.

Can I repair my furnace myself?

Minor maintenance, such as changing filters or cleaning vents, can often be done safely by homeowners. However, most furnace repairs involve gas, electricity, or complex components, which require professional service. Attempting major repairs yourself can be dangerous and may void warranties.

What is the lifespan of a furnace?

The average lifespan of a gas furnace is typically 15โ€“20 years, while electric furnaces can last 20โ€“30 years. Lifespan depends on maintenance, usage, and the quality of installation. Regular servicing can extend the effective life of a furnace.
